The Honda NSX-T, also known as the Acura NSX in some markets, is a sporty supercar developed by Honda. Here are some facts about the NSX-T...

The NSX is a variant of the Honda NSX, with the "T" standing for "Targa." This means that the NSX-T features a removable roof, allowing occupants to enjoy the open driving experience of a convertible. The roof can be easily taken off and stored in the front trunk of the vehicle.
The NSX is powered by a powerful hybrid drivetrain. It features a 3.5-liter twin-turbocharged V6 engine combined with three electric motors. The total output of the hybrid drivetrain is an impressive 573 horsepower. The NSX-T can accelerate from 0 to 100 km/h in around 3 seconds and achieves a top speed of over 300 km/h.

The NSX features an electric all-wheel drive system known as "Super Handling All-Wheel Drive" (SH-AWD). This system enables precise power distribution between the front and rear wheels, as well as between individual rear wheels. This improves traction and stability of the vehicle in corners.
The NSX-T offers a range of high-tech features and comfort amenities. These include a digital instrument cluster, a touchscreen infotainment system, high-quality materials in the interior, and a range of driver-assistance systems such as adaptive cruise control, lane-keeping assist, and traffic sign recognition.
This Honda was developed with a focus on lightweight construction and aerodynamics. The body is made from a combination of aluminum and carbon fiber composite materials, resulting in improved stiffness and weight savings. The design of the NSX-T has been aerodynamically optimized to provide optimal downforce and enhanced stability at high speeds.
